CAD Estimator
The Role
We are seeking a highly skilled and detail-oriented Estimator with experience in the sheet metal industry to join our dynamic team.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in CAD, preferably using SolidWorks, and experience in creating and working with detailed drawings. This role requires expertise in cost calculations, purchasing, and sourcing, ensuring accurate and competitive pricing for our clients. The successful candidate must be able to thrive in a fast-paced environment while advising customers on design and optimisation.
CAD Estimator
Main Responsibilities
- Create, review, and modify CAD drawings, preferably using SolidWorks, to ensure accuracy and manufacturability.
- Prepare detailed cost calculations, taking into account materials, labour, and overheads to generate competitive pricing.
- Source and purchase materials efficiently, ensuring cost-effectiveness and timely availability.
- Collaborate with the production team to ensure accurate job costing and feasibility.
- Provide expert advice to customers on design improvements and manufacturing optimisation.
- Interpret technical drawings and specifications to assess project requirements.
- Work closely with suppliers and negotiate the best pricing for materials and components.
- Manage multiple projects simultaneously while maintaining attention to detail.
- Ensure accurate and timely estimates to support business growth and client satisfaction.
- Maintain an up-to-date knowledge of industry trends, materials, and manufacturing techniques.
- Additional experience in programming machinery in Radan or similar software is highly desirable.
